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
655939 445355018 76 161458
68697531 0251310159
68697531 0251310159
8496 9252594061 5777
All about undefined
Interested in learning more?
68697531 0251310159
8496 9252594061 5777
See more
32013 583287541
466720 162166261 05367
See more
554644367 12 7802649446
71 084551 6228491030 30 699
See more